‘Don’t rejoice yet’ — Prophet Ituen warns Bayelsa Governor few hours after swearing-in

There has been anxiety in Bayelsa State since Thursday, February 13, after Supreme Court sacked Mr. David Lyon, of the All Progressives Congress (APC) as the Governor-elect the State.

Following the annulment by the Apex court, the candidate of the People’s Democratic Party (PDP) and Bayelsa state governor-elect, Senator Duoye Diri was sworn in as Governor of Bayelsa state on Friday, February 15.

Few hours after Justice Kate Abiri administered the oaths of office on Diri, the Spiritual Leader and Founder of Christ Deliverance Ministries {CDM} in Lagos, His Grace, Prophet Ekong Ituen has urged the newly sworn-in Governor of Bayelsa State, Senator Douye Diri to pray fervently to avert political set-back awaiting him.

Speaking from his spiritual perspective, the Servant of God warned him not to rejoice yet because his political future is not certain. Ituen, a known Seer who had predicted many national events with accuracy especially on electoral matters stated this in Lagos few hours after Diri’s swearing-in as Bayelsa State Governor.

It is on record that before 2019 Bayelsa/Kogi States Governorship Election, Prophet Ituen had warned Senator Diri about his political future as Published in National Dailies: Telegraph – 9/11/19 Page 25. and Daily Times – 8/11/19 Page 27.

The Prophet was quoted saying;

“PDP will find it difficult to win in Beyalsa State, their chances are very slim. I urge their governorship candidate, Senator Douye Diri to be prayerful and contact a true Prophet of God of his choice with proven integrity because God has a word for him”

“Senator Dino Melaye will be defeated, Mr Yaya Bello will win governorship election in Kogi State.

Meanwhile, the hearing of the application for review filed by David Lyon, the governorship candidate of All Progressives Congress in Bayelsa state has been fixed on Tuesday, February 18th by the Supreme Court.
